Description

Introducing a comprehensive online tool tailored for solar industry professionals that has the capability to transform your proposal creation workflow entirely. With an advanced 3D design engine, reliable energy yield simulations, a thorough financial calculator, and an intuitive drag-and-drop proposal editor, HelioScope enables swift and efficient responses to client inquiries. The platform offers a variety of features including 3D modeling, quick proposal generation, trustworthy simulations, limitless design options, real-time support, single line diagrams, automated CAD exports, one-click sharing, compatibility for systems up to 5 MW, an extensive library of 45,000 components, and global weather coverage along with pan file support. Additionally, HelioScope ensures that solar professionals can efficiently manage their projects while maintaining high standards of accuracy and reliability.

Description

Swiftly create site capacity layouts for large-scale utility projects of various sizes by utilizing a click-and-drag interface, allowing you to position tracker blocks at any desired angle throughout the project area. Conduct more precise site evaluations in a shorter timeframe by examining all piers and confirming that trackers can be installed according to specifications. Remove uncertainty from the equation and observe how changes to structural and electrical elements influence system design and performance predictions. Produce automatic pier plans that include pier placements, surface elevations, and top-of-pile reports tailored for leading tracker systems such as Nextracker and Array Technologies. Additionally, the software can automatically create a PVSyst shade scene (.SHD) file, as well as a project file (.PRJ) and a meteo file (.MET). Once these files are generated, they can be opened in PVSyst to simulate the energy yield while considering topographical impacts. This streamlined process not only simplifies the design export to PVSyst but also enhances the accuracy of bankable energy yield modeling, making it an essential tool for project developers. The ability to visualize and adjust designs dynamically contributes significantly to optimizing project outcomes.
